Abstract

This systematic review examines the mechanisms of sludge formation in biodiesel blends and evaluates the role of multifunctional additives in improving fuel system reliability. Biodiesel, particularly fatty acid methyl ester (FAME)-based blends, is susceptible to oxidation, water absorption, microbial growth, and deposit formation, which may lead to filter plugging, injector fouling, corrosion, and unstable combustion. A systematic literature review was conducted using the PRISMA framework, focusing on studies related to biodiesel degradation, sludge or deposit formation, and fuel additives. The review identifies sludge formation as a multi-stage process involving FAME oxidation, hydroperoxide decomposition, polymerization, acid formation, emulsion instability, and microbiologically influenced degradation. The findings indicate that single-function additives are insufficient to manage these interconnected pathways. Dispersant–demulsifier additives can reduce water-related sludge and particle agglomeration, antioxidant–corrosion inhibitor systems can suppress oxidative degradation and material damage, while cetane improvers can reduce combustion-related deposits. This review highlights the need for integrated multifunctional additive formulations capable of simultaneously controlling chemical degradation, water–fuel interactions, corrosion, and combustion residues. Future research should prioritize system-level additive design, long-term validation, and adaptive fuel treatment strategies for biodiesel applications.
